- toll booth
Refers specifically to the small kiosk where the toll taker sits, rather than the gate or barrier itself.
- toll plaza
A larger area that contains multiple tollgate lanes and toll booths, usually on major highways.
- toll barrier
Emphasises the physical gate or arm that blocks the road rather than the payment station.
